The Festive Soul of English Cricket: from Tunbridge Wells to Scarborough
Chris Arnot
First came the World Cup, then a dramatic Ashes series. The summer of 2019 was a memorable one for lovers of cricket in England. While the major stadia were full of cheering and chanting crowds, county cricket festivals made an unexpected comeback. This is a book full of humorous observation and conversation in outgrounds full of character and characters. It's also about the journeys between, the towns around and the pubs nearby. The author of Britain's Lost Cricket Grounds and Britain's Lost Cricket Festivals finds much to celebrate about England and the game that it gave to the world.
122 pages, 38 colour pictures
